Since inception of the SMILE (Support for Marginalized Individuals for Livelihood and Enterprise) sub-scheme "Comprehensive Rehabilitation of Persons Engaged in the Act of Begging" on 23.10.2023, a total of 31,055 persons have been identified as engaged in the act of begging, out of which 9,855 persons have been rescued and rehabilitated under the sub-scheme. The State/UT-wise details where the sub-scheme is being implemented is placed at Annexure.
Yes, a third party evaluation of the scheme has been conducted by National Institute of Rural Development and Panchayati Raj (NIRDPR), Hyderabad. In order to strengthen scheme's outreach, implementation and fund utilisation, necessary modifications have been made in the Standing Finance Committee memorandum based on the findings and recommendations of the third-party evaluation study report for continuation of the scheme in the next Financial Commission cycle (2026-27 to 2030-31).
